    Job Summary

    The Tax Managing Director, Tax Automation & Innovation, as a member of the Tax Automation & Innovation team, applies industry knowledge and experience in order to collaborate with clients of the firm and team members to implement tax automation tools

    The Tax Managing Director, Tax Automation & Innovation is responsible for marketing, networking, and business development. The role is also responsible for assessing client tax departments end-to-end and determining the best areas in need of automation across tax data, process, technology and workforce. Client engagements may include optimization or implementation of existing client tools, custom BDO tax/data solutions or 3rd party vendor solutions. The Tax Managing Director, Tax Automation & Innovation is charged with running engagements from the proposal and scoping phase to overseeing design, build, test and deployment as well as developing training and documentation during the final client hand-off stage. Duties often include ongoing maintenance and consulting as well as providing support to clients post-implementation, such as on-site or virtual "go-live" or close assistance within new systems. It is expected that there will be some form of attendance, participation in or speaking role at multiple various conferences and events throughout the U.S. Other responsibilities may include collaborating with multiple other offices within the firm to assist other business line engagement teams in delivering tax solutions to their clients as well as supporting the firm through development of new internal tax solutions or consulting and training on existing internal tax processes, technologies and applications.
